Home Tag "Biohazard"

Resident Evil in the Food Industry

By now I’m sure many of us are aware of Japan’s many themed restaurants; today we’ve learned that the Resident Evil franchise will joining their ranks! Next month will see the ‘Biohazard Cafe & Grill S.T.A.R.S’, a Resident Evil themed cafe’s grand opening in Shibuya. While no menu has been announced just yet, Capcom has […]
Facebook
Twitter
YouTube
Instagram
SOCIALICON